Job Description

This is an outst&ing opportunity to join Gilead's evolving progressive Quality Assurance organization.

In this role the successful c&idate will:

- Coordinate & perform audits across both internal/external manufacturing platforms. Identify compliance risks & report findings to appropriate management with recommendations for resolution.
- Work directly with operating entities to ensure completion of corrective actions to address compliance concerns identified during audits
- Demonstrate the ability to incorporate sound Risk Management fundamentals in the establishment & adherence of audits conducted across the commercial manufacturing base.
- Participate in the development, implementation & maintenance of programs/ processes to assist in ensuring compliance with current Good Manufacturing Practices (cGMP) expectations
- Maintain audit schedules to ensure quality oversight of contract manufacturers, contract laboratories & internal functions
- Promote awareness across the commercial & clinical manufacturing platform of current regulatory agency requirements
- Develop & present auditor training modules to Gilead staff & mentor team auditors
- May coordinate & interface with regulatory agencies as required in support of regulatory agency inspections
- Travel is required up to 30%

Manages compliance audits & may manage QA consultants. Leads compliance audits. Performs a wide variety of activities to ensure compliance with applicable regulatory requirements. Participates in developing St&ard Operating Procedures to ensure quality. Maintains Quality Assurance programs, policies, processes, procedures & controls ensuring that performance & quality of products conform to established st&ards & agency guidelines. Provides expertise & guidance in interpreting governmental regulations, agency guidelines, & internal policies to assure compliance. Works directly with operating entities to ensure that inspections, statistical process control analyses & audits are conducted on a continuing basis as specified to enforce requirements & meet specifications. Ensures compliance with current Good Manufacturing Practices (cGMPs) & Good Laboratory Practices (GLPs). Interfaces with contract manufacturers to address documentation & compliance issues. May interface with regulatory agencies as required.
